Material capability table
| Material | Notes | Knowledge Centre |
|---|---|---|
| Grey iron | High-volume automotive, pump and general engineering castings on DISA / green sand lines. | Grey Iron Guide |
| Ductile (SG) iron | Structural and pressure-duty components; grades per drawing and EN/ISO specs. | SG Iron Guide |
| SiMo / high-silicon iron | Elevated temperature and corrosion-oriented applications where specified. | High-Silicon Iron Guide |
| Ni-Resist | Austenitic cast iron for corrosive and thermal-duty environments. | Ni-Resist Guide |
| Plain carbon, alloy and stainless steel | Steel casting cell (~200 MT/month cited) for higher-integrity parts. | Steel Castings Guide · Stainless Guide |
| Brass | Non-ferrous foundry capacity for pump and fluid-handling components. | Brass Castings Guide |
| Bronze | Bearing, bushing and fluid-handling bronze castings. | Bronze & Copper Guide |
| Nickel aluminium bronze (NAB) | Marine and corrosive-service NAB; see StålFe NAB knowledge guide. | NAB Guide |
| Bismuth alloys | Speciality non-ferrous capability per partner presentations. | Bismuth Alloys Guide |
Non-ferrous focus
Capacity ~200 MT/month with expansion toward ~300 MT/month for Brass, Bronze, Nickel aluminium bronze (NAB), Bismuth alloys.
